In an earlier post which unfortunately elicited no responses I outlined
my problem with muliple Cisco accounting VSA's of the form
Cisco-Service-Info = 'Xstring' where 'X' represents a 'sub' catagory.
My problem is to store a particular attribute in my SQL log, but I have
no means to distinguish between multiple instances of this attribute in
an accounting packet. The one solution I could think of would be add
another attribute to the request list before logging the packet.
Something like:
DEFAULT Cisco-Service-Info == 'Nstring'
Class := 'string' <-- This should be added to the request
I cannot find any way of doing this however, so before I go to the last
resort and hack away at the code or write a new module, are there any
ideas on how to get past this problem?
